Understanding Credit Card Payment Systems
A credit card payment system is a network that transfers money from a customer's card to your account. It involves key players like the cardholder, merchant, acquiring bank, issuing bank, and payment processor. When a purchase is made, the processor communicates with the banks to authorize and complete the transaction.
These systems have evolved from manual methods to today's digital solutions. Modern systems offer features like mobile payments, contactless transactions, and integration with point-of-sale systems, making them essential for businesses aiming to enhance their payment processes. Staying updated with these advancements is crucial to maintaining a competitive edge.

Security Protocols in Credit Card Transactions
Security is paramount in credit card transactions. Here are key measures to safeguard them:
- Encryption: Converts data into a secure code during transmission.
- Tokenization: Replaces sensitive data with unique identifiers for added security.
- Secure Socket Layer (SSL): Encrypts data between the user's browser and the server.
- PCI Compliance: Adheres to standards designed to protect cardholder data.
- Fraud Detection Tools: Analyzes patterns to detect and prevent fraud.

Emerging Trends in Credit Card Payment Systems
The landscape of payment systems is evolving with new tech and customer preferences. Here are trends to watch:
- Contactless Payments: NFC technology is making quick, convenient payments more popular.
- Mobile Wallets: Digital wallets like Apple Pay offer secure, seamless payment options.
- Biometric Authentication: Adds security and convenience with fingerprint or facial recognition.
- Integrated Payment Solutions: Systems that integrate with business operations are on the rise.
- Blockchain Technology: Offers a promising future for secure transactions.
